Installation

This section describes procedures to mount the hydrogen detector in the monitoring
environment and wire the detector to a controller.

NOTE:

The NC-6205-05 detector retains its explosion proof classification only when
installed in the explosion proof junction box. The detector is not explosion proof
if installed in a controller conduit hub.

Mounting the Hydrogen Detector

1.

Select a mounting site that is representative of the monitoring environment. Consider
the following when you select the mounting site.

Select a site where the detector is not likely to be bumped or disturbed. Make sure
there is sufficient room to perform start-up, maintenance, and calibration
procedures.

Select a site where the target gas is likely to be found first. For hydrogen, which is
lighter than air, mount the detector near the ceiling or where hydrogen is most
likely to accumulate.
